Our Approach
one step at a time increases execution
Get Launched
Starting is often the biggest hurdle. We’ll begin with your lowest lift, biggest opportunity initiative(s).
Learn & Improve
Learn from what you’ve done. Measure & analyze the results and make tweaks (aka optimizations) as necessary.
Next Initiative
Move to the next opportunity, likely higher lift. Ideally it piggybacks off of your first initiative(s) in at least one way.
Rinse & Repeat
Continue testing, analyzing, and adding on to your marketing efforts at a pace & spend that works for you.
